Books
EGP950.00
EGP175.00
EGP350.00
EGP350.00
Books
EGP680.00
EGP550.00
EGP200.00
EGP600.00
Books
EGP540.00
Books
EGP550.00
Books
EGP650.00
EGP280.00
Books
EGP600.00
Books
EGP620.00
EGP880.00
EGP780.00
Books
EGP350.00
Books
EGP880.00
Books
EGP360.00